Latest Patents
Andrei holds a patent for "Methods, systems, and computer readable media for zero trust network access (ZTNA) testing using application-independent authentication profiles." This patent outlines a method for ZTNA testing that includes providing user-selectable application flows for generating emulated application traffic. It also involves application-independent authentication profiles for emulating authentication messaging of different ZTNA systems. The method allows for the selection of application flows and authentication profiles, generating and transmitting emulated authentication traffic to a ZTNA system, and subsequently sending emulated application traffic to a network application.
